Join Radio Winchcombe Presenters (and Arthur the MiniSchnauzer) for the “Sue Ryder Starlight Hike Cheltenham 2025” on October 18, 2025, as we come together under the stars to celebrate the lives of those we hold dear. This special event is not just a walk; it is a heartfelt tribute to individuals who have touched our lives and a commitment to ensuring that no one faces death or grief alone. 

Every year, our dedicated Sue Ryder Nurses and bereavement professionals provide compassionate care and support to thousands navigating their darkest days. However, we cannot continue this vital work without your generosity. 

By sponsoring our hike, you can help make every step count towards providing expert end-of-life care and grief support for families in need. Just £6 could pay for a patient’s favorite breakfast in one of our hospices. With £30, you could fund an hour of expert care, allowing our doctors and nurses to manage patients’ pain and symptoms effectively. And with £75, you could help provide access to our essential Online Bereavement Counselling Service for someone seeking reassurance, guidance, and support during their time of need. 

We are aiming to raise £1,000 for this incredible cause. Your support means the world to us and those we serve. Together, let’s make a difference by donating as much as you feel comfortable with, whether it’s £1 or more, every single penny is donated to Sue Ryder.

Awards

We’ve been shortlisted by The Community Radio Awards as a station of note. Also our very own Nick Mundy is in the running to receive ‘Volunteer of the Year’. Together with Kevin O, Nick is heading to the awards up in Bradford and of course we at Radio Winchcombe congratulate Nick as he’s a winner already in our eyes. Good luck Nick!
